Jeremy Lin deserves an Academy Award for his latest performance as Wang Wei-Chih at the flagship Adidas store in Taipei.

Although he is one of the most recognized athletes in the world, the guard for the Lakers managed to fool a handful of shoppers with an ingenious wig and glasses like Harry Potter’s. But, for some of his biggest fans, that still wasn’t enough.

In the hilarious five-minute video, Lin successfully deflected all mentions of his resemblance to his true self, and in a truly masterful performance, sold the soccer-loving character of Wang.

In the end, Lin revealed himself and the customers were left in pure shock.

This man is an icon out there, and no matter how far he’s removed from his Linsanity days in New York, he’ll always be the man in Taiwan.
